[0023] Surveillance cameras used for micro-nano satellites should not only have the function of high-definition imaging of details, but also need to meet the requirements of micro-nano satellites for light and small payloads and low power consumption.
[0024] The space-use highly reliable miniature auto-focus monitoring camera of the present invention includes an integrated auto-focus optical imaging system, a data processing unit, a power supply module, a special printed circuit board and a casing.
